Latrobe, of interest for its colonial architecture and antique shops. One of the highlights of the area is the Warrawee Forest Reserve where the Latrobe Landcare Group provides a unique insight into the Australian Bush but perhaps its best attraction is the mystical, fascinating platypus. Approximately 30 minutes drive northeast is the Narawntapu National Park, a great place for bushwalking, swimming and fishing. The wildlife is abundant in this part, and specialist guided tours help you observe animals and birds in the wild.
This region is the land of milk and honey, where grass-fed beef and superb farm cheeses, sweet berries and fresh vegetables are all readily available.
For a truly delectable experience, visit the House of Anvers, which incorporates a chocolate museum, displays of chocolate making, chocolate tastings, a chocolate shop and a cafe.
